London Insurance Life is looking for a Senior People Data Analyst to lead the data analytics team in London. This role involves managing a team, developing analytical products, and ensuring data quality.
The ideal candidate should have strong technical skills in SQL, Python, and Power BI, along with proven experience in data analytics and excellent communication skills to interact with diverse stakeholders.

How to prepare for a job interview at London Insurance Life
β¨Know Your Tech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on your SQL, Python, and Power BI skills before the interview. Be ready to discuss specific projects where you've used these tools, as well as any challenges you faced and how you overcame them.
β¨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
Since this role involves managing a team, be prepared to share examples of your leadership experience. Talk about how you've motivated your team, handled conflicts, or driven successful projects. This will show that you're not just a data whiz but also a great leader.
β¨Communicate Clearly and Confidently
Excellent communication is key for this position. Practice explaining complex data concepts in simple terms, as you'll need to interact with diverse stakeholders. Consider doing mock interviews with friends to refine your delivery.
β¨Prepare Questions for Them
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the company's culture, the analytics team's goals, and how they measure success.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
